Understanding Car Key Programming: A Comprehensive Guide
Car key programming has become an important ability in the automotive market, owing to the advent of contemporary technology in vehicle security systems. As cars evolve, so too do their ignition and locking mechanisms, resulting in the need for specialized knowledge in key programming. This article intends to explore the subtleties of car key programming, exploring its significance, techniques, and frequently asked questions.
What is Car Key Programming?
Car key programming involves setting up a car's electronic keys or remotes to communicate with the vehicle's immobilizer system. It is an essential procedure that guarantees just authorized keys can begin the vehicle. As lorries have actually moved from traditional metal keys to innovative key fobs and smart keys, comprehending Car Keys Programming key programming is significantly crucial for automotive professionals and vehicle owners alike.
Value of Car Key Programming
Boosted Security: Modern lorries are equipped with intricate security systems that avoid unapproved access and theft. Appropriate programming ensures that just the right key can start the car.

Healing and Replacement: In the occasion of lost or harmed keys, programming enables owners to develop brand-new keys that the vehicle will recognize.

Convenience: Smart keys come with added features such as keyless entry and remote start. Proper programming enables these performances.
Techniques of Car Key Programming
Car key programming can be performed utilizing various methods, depending on the type of key and the vehicle model. Below are the most common techniques:
MethodDescriptionOnboard ProgrammingThis technique involves using the vehicle's onboard computer system and ignition switch to program new keys.OBDII ProgrammingThis method utilizes an OBDII (On-Board Diagnostics) tool to reprogram the car's key straight from the vehicle's system.Remote Key ProgrammingThis involves programming the key fob to interact with the vehicle's remote locking and unlocking systems.Transponder ProgrammingGiven that lots of modern-day keys include transponders, this method reprograms the transponder chip to match the vehicle's transponder code.Key CloningThis strategy develops a replicate key by copying the information from an existing key to a new one.Step-by-Step Key Programming Process
Recognize the Key Type: Determine whether the key is a standard key, a transponder key, or a clever key.

Locate the OBDII Port: This port lies under the control panel, normally near the steering column.

Connect the Programming Tool: Plug the key programming gadget into the OBDII port.

Follow Manufacturer Instructions: Each vehicle brand name may have specific directions for programming keys. Thus, refer to the vehicle's service handbook or take guidance from the programming tool's handbook.

Program the Keys: Enter the programming mode and follow actions to program the new key(s).

Test the Keys: After programming, test the new key to ensure it functions correctly with the vehicle.
Typical Challenges in Car Key Programming
In spite of correct guidelines and tools, car key programming can provide numerous obstacles:

Compatibility Issues: Not all keys work with every vehicle design. It is essential to utilize the correct key.

Faulty Programming Tools: Using unreliable programming gadgets might cause unsuccessful sessions.

Locked Join Codes: Some automobiles have locked encryption codes that require customized access to program keys.

Software Updates: Vehicle software requires to be updated for new keys to work effectively.
